Overview
- German Foreign Minister Johann Wadephul said Tehran had previously declined constructive dialogue and that the new offer focuses on negotiating Iran’s nuclear programme
- Wadephul described progress on nuclear talks as a key prerequisite for pacifying the conflict and ensuring Israel’s and Europe’s security
- Ministers share an expectation that within a week both sides must take serious steps to interrupt the spiral of violence
- He expressed confidence that Israel does not intend to topple the administration in Tehran
- Wadephul condemned the humanitarian situation in Gaza as unacceptable, urged unrestricted aid access and called on Hamas to release hostages
